Explanation:
A truss is a structural framework made up of triangular sections that are connected by straight members. The triangular shape of the truss provides stability and strength to the structure.

Types of Trusses:
There are different types of trusses based on their configuration and the arrangement of their members. These include:

1. Simple Truss: A simple truss is the most basic type of truss structure. It consists of straight members connected at joints to form triangular sections. The members only experience axial forces and are either in tension or compression. This type of truss is commonly used in bridges, roofs, and towers.

2. Complex Truss: A complex truss is a more intricate truss structure that contains additional members, such as diagonals or verticals, to provide additional support and stability. It may have more than one triangular section or incorporate other shapes besides triangles. Complex trusses are used when there is a need for extra load-carrying capacity or when architectural aesthetics require a different configuration.

3. Lateral Truss: A lateral truss is a specialized type of truss that is used to resist lateral loads, such as wind or earthquake forces, in addition to vertical loads. It is designed to provide lateral stability to the structure and prevent it from collapsing or buckling under these loads. Lateral trusses are commonly used in tall buildings, bridges, and other structures that are subjected to significant lateral forces.

Equilateral Truss:
An equilateral truss is not a recognized type of truss. The term "equilateral" refers to a triangle in which all three sides are equal in length. While equilateral triangles are often used in the construction of trusses, it does not define a specific type of truss structure. Trusses can be made up of equilateral triangles, isosceles triangles, or any other combination of triangles, depending on the design requirements.

Therefore, the correct answer to the given question is option 'B' - Simple Truss. The triangular section in a truss refers to the arrangement of members in the shape of triangles, which is a characteristic feature of a simple truss structure.
